You’re Paying More For Utilities Than Your Neighbors

Ideally, your home should be operating so that you’re not having to pay exorbitant amounts in your utility bills each month. So if you feel like yo’ure paying more than you should or you speak to those who live in your neighborhood and you notice that you’re paying a lot more than they are, you might want to look into making some updates around your home. 

In some cases, you might have small leaks in your gas lines that could be boosting your bills, and getting this checked out could be well worth your time, money, and safety. Additionally, having an inefficient air conditioning system that doesn’t service your home well can also cause you to pay more than you should. So if you think you might be paying for inefficiencies, getting these things updated can really help. 

You’re Having Issues With Plumbing Or Electric

Another sign that you might want to make some updates around your home is if you notice you’re having chronic issues with things like your electrical or plumbing.

Many older homes will have older electrical and plumbing systems that won’t function as they would in newer homes. This can cause issues like slower draining of sinks, issues with your circuit breaker, and more. So if you’re always having problems with things like this, updating these can make a big difference. 

You Notice A Lot Of Wear And Tear

Even if everything within and around your home is still working fine, if there are a lot of signs of wear and tear around your property, it might be time to start thinking about making some updates.

While wear and tear is normal when you’re living in a home for a long time, you don’t want to let this get to a point where things are getting drastically worn down before you make updates and improvements. Otherwise, you could be causing damage that would require major renovations rather than just smaller updates.
